General Human Psychology

More about the book

Focusing on the intricacies of the human mind, this book combines William Stern's foundational concepts of personology with modern cultural psychology centered on semiotic mediation. It explores the spectrum of human experience, from broad societal engagement in aesthetic and political realms to the nuances of individual actions in daily life, offering a comprehensive theoretical framework that addresses both collective and personal dimensions of human behavior.
